I had a similar problem. The trunk latch on the way out, the micro switch wasn't closing and the trunk light was staying on. The design of the trunk latch is pony (plastic hook) - hence the "do not slam" warning tag. This may not be you problem but it's a good place to start.

Check the trunk and see if there's not any debris blocking it from closing properly. The latch itself could have debris, or it could be worn and not able to lock like it should. Worse case is you'll have to replace that latch.
